Economic and political developments heavily influence both local and global headlines, affecting our daily routines while molding what lies ahead. This program will appeal to those seeking to comprehend political and economic principles, along with their interconnected dynamics. You'll examine economic theories while investigating democratic foundations and how governments leverage economic strategies.

Throughout this program, you'll explore diverse subjects including: Macroeconomic and microeconomic principles, Government structures and political philosophies
Research methodology and statistical analysis, Worldwide integration and economic progress, The European Union's economic and political framework

Essex's politics alumni earn credentials from one of the globe's most prestigious political science departments.
Our graduates are highly sought after across multiple sectors, including government, civil service leadership, media, law enforcement, military, finance, corporate environments, nonprofit organizations, education, and academic research.

We collaborate with the University's Career Development Unit to connect students with professional experiences, internships, field placements, and volunteer positions.
Boost your academic profile and showcase analytical proficiency through Q-Step. By completing Q-Step's specialized modules within your degree, you'll earn an additional qualification that highlights your expertise in valuable quantitative research methods to potential employers.

Qualification Requirements

GCSE: Mathematics C/4 A-levels: BBB - BBC or 120 – 112 UCAS tariff points from a minimum of 2 full A-levels BTEC: DDM – DMM or 120 – 112 UCAS tariff points from a minimum of the equivalent of 2 full A-levels. Other qualifications that hold UCAS tariff points, and combined qualifications: 120 – 112 UCAS tariff points from a minimum of 2 full A levels or equivalent. IB: 30 - 29 points or three Higher Level certificates with 555-554. Either must include Standard Level Mathematics grade 4, or a minimum of 3 in Higher Level Mathematics. We will accept grade 4 in either Standard Level Mathematics: Analysis and Approaches or Standard Level Mathematics: Applications and Interpretation. Maths in the IB is not required if you have already achieved GCSE Maths at grade C/4 or above or 4 in IB Middle Years Maths. We are also happy to consider a combination of separate IB Diploma Programme courses (formerly certificates) at both Higher and Standard Level. Exact offer levels will vary depending on the range of subjects being taken at higher and standard level, and the course applied for. IELTS- 6.0 overall with a minimum of 5.5 in each component TOEFL IBT- 76 overall, with a minimum of 18 in reading, 17 in listening, 20 in speaking and 17 in writing
